What is Private Psychiatry?
Private psychiatry describes mental health services offered by psychiatrists operating independently or within private practice settings. Unlike public mental health services that may be restricted by resources, private psychiatry tends to provide a more customized experience. Patients generally pay out-of-pocket or usage private insurance coverage to gain access to these services.
Key Features of Private Psychiatry
- Personalized Care: Private psychiatrists frequently have the time and resources to offer customized treatment plans.
- Accessibility: Patients can typically schedule appointments more quickly than in public settings.
- Privacy: The private nature of these services typically enables greater privacy relating to client details.
- Option of Providers: Patients have the flexibility to select from various professionals based on their specific requirements.

Common Treatment Options Offered in Private Psychiatry
In the realm of private psychiatry, clients may encounter a number of treatment options, consisting of:
- Psychotherapy: C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), dialectical habits therapy (DBT), talk therapy, and others.
- Medication Management: Prescribing and monitoring psychiatric medications, such as antidepressants or mood stabilizers.
- Holistic Approaches: Integrating complementary treatments such as mindfulness, meditation, or dietary counseling.
- Assistance Groups: Opportunities to get in touch with others experiencing similar challenges.

Factors to Consider When Choosing Private Psychiatry
When picking a private psychiatrist, clients should assess a number of essential factors:
- Credentials and Experience: Verify the psychiatrist’s credentials, training, and locations of expertise.
- Technique to Treatment: Understand the psychiatrist’s treatment philosophy and methods.
- Place and Accessibility: Look for proximity and benefit in scheduling appointments.
- Charge Structure: Clarify expenses, insurance coverage acceptance, and payment plans.
- Patient Reviews: Seek feedback from former clients to determine fulfillment and efficiency.
Concerns to Ask During Initial Consultations
- What is your experience with my particular condition?
- What treatment alternatives do you suggest, and why?
- The length of time do you anticipate treatment to take?
- How will my development be examined?
- What should I carry out in case of an emergency situation?
Frequently Asked Questions About Private Psychiatry
1. How do I find a private psychiatrist?
To find a private psychiatrist, consider online directory sites, recommendations from medical care physicians, or mental health companies. Suggestions from trusted friends or member of the family can likewise be important.
2. Will my insurance coverage cover private psychiatric care?
Insurance coverage varies commonly. Clients must call their insurance provider to comprehend which services are covered and figure out out-of-pocket expenses.
3. For how long does treatment normally last?
The period of treatment depends on specific needs and situations. Some patients may gain from short-term therapy, while others may require long-lasting management.
4. Can I switch psychiatrists if I’m not pleased?
Yes, patients have the right to seek care from another company if they feel their requirements aren’t being fulfilled. Discovering the best match is essential for reliable treatment.
5. What if I need immediate care?
If immediate care is required, it’s vital to talk about emergency situation procedures with your psychiatrist during preliminary consultations. Lots of private professionals will offer assistance on accessing immediate assistance.
